Nestled in Canberra, the National Zoo & Aquarium offers a diverse array of wildlife, featuring both native Australian animals and exotic species. Home to Australia’s most extensive collection of big cats, the zoo also boasts the country’s largest inland saltwater tank. Visitors can explore a variety of habitats and observe creatures up close, making it a rewarding destination for those with a passion for wildlife. The combination of terrestrial and aquatic exhibits provides a comprehensive experience, allowing guests to appreciate the rich diversity of the animal kingdom.
